The Rise of Public Defender Services
In the United States, the Sixth Amendment guarantees the right to an attorney in all criminal cases. However, with the increasing complexity of the justice system, many individuals cannot afford private representation. This is where public defender services come in โ providing critical support to those who cannot afford a lawyer. How Public Defender Services Work
Public defender services are typically provided by government-funded agencies, with the goal of ensuring that all individuals have access to quality representation. When an individual is charged with a crime, they may be eligible for a public defender. The public defender team will then work with the client to understand the charges and develop a defense strategy. This team may include lawyers, investigators, and social workers, all working together to provide a comprehensive defense.
Frequently Asked Questions
What are the qualifications for a public defender?
To be eligible for a public defender, an individual must meet certain financial guidelines, typically based on income and assets. The public defender team will assess eligibility on a case-by-case basis.
How does the public defender team decide which cases to take?
Public defender teams often prioritize cases based on the severity of the charges, the individual's ability to pay, and the availability of resources.

Opportunities and Realistic Risks
Public defender services offer numerous benefits, including:
-
Access to quality representation for those who cannot afford a lawyer
-
Reduced financial burden on individuals and families
-
Increased efficiency in the justice system
However, public defender services also face challenges, including:
-
High caseloads and limited resources
-
Limited availability of funding
-
Potential conflicts of interest in high-profile cases
